PCMBaseCpp: Fast Likelihood Calculation for Phylogenetic Comparative Models

Provides a C++ backend for multivariate phylogenetic comparative models implemented in the R-package 'PCMBase'. Can be used in combination with 'PCMBase' to enable fast and parallel likelihood calculation. Implements the pruning likelihood calculation algorithm described in Mitov et al. (2018) <doi:10.48550/arXiv.1809.09014>. Uses the 'SPLITT' C++ library for parallel tree traversal described in Mitov and Stadler (2018) <doi:10.1111/2041-210X.13136>.
